## fhdhr
The `fhdhr` contains all the configuration options for interfacing between this script and your media platform.
* `address` and `port` are what we will allow the script to listen on. `0.0.0.0` is the default, and will respond to all.
* `discovery_address` may be helpful for making SSDP work properly. If `address` is not `0.0.0.0`, we will use that. If this is not set to a real IP, we won't run SSDP. SSDP is only really helpful for discovering in Plex/Emby. It's a wasted resource since you can manually add the `ip:port` of the script to Plex.
* `tuner_count` is a limit of devices able to stream from the script.
* `tuner_count` is a limit of devices able to stream from the script. The default is 3, as per Locast's documentation. A 4th is possible, but is not reccomended.
* `friendlyname` is to set the name that Plex sees the script as.
* `stream_type` can be set to `ffmpeg`, `vlc` or `direct`.
* `reporting_*` are settings that show how the script projects itself as a hardware device.
* `device_auth` and `require_auth` are for an unimplemented Authentication feature.
* `chanscan_on_start` Scans Origin for new channels at startup.

# EPG
* `images` can be set to `proxy` or `pass`. If you choose `proxy`, images will be reverse proxied through fHDHR.
* `method` defaults to `origin` and will pull the xmltv data from NextPVR. Other Options include `blocks` which is an hourly schedule with minimal channel information. Another option is `zap2it`, which is another source of EPG information. Channel Numbers may need to be manually mapped.
* `update_frequency` * `epg_update_frequency` determines how often we check for new scheduling information. In Seconds.
* `method` defaults to `origin` and will pull the xmltv data from Locast. Other Options include `blocks` which is an hourly schedule with minimal channel information. Another option is `zap2it`, which is another source of EPG information. Channel Numbers may need to be manually mapped.
* `update_frequency` determines how often we check for new scheduling information. In Seconds.
* `reverse_days` allows Blocks of EPG data to be created prior to the start of the EPG Source data.
* `forward_days` allows Blocks of EPG data to be created after the end of the EPG Source data.
* `block_size` in seconds, sets the default block size for data before, after and missing timeslots.
* `xmltv_offset` allows the final xmltv file to have an offset for users with timezone issues.
